Output a859329fa8dc289a0576691dd2c839a0f7a74b3edb8faafae0444309a151cb90:1

value
639872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2bac5fe8a175cadf372b4470ed85e3a62ed8766 OP_EQUAL
address
3GXT8s72Z2SzVsJEh4vrypRcKD55ZesWeF
transaction
a859329fa8dc289a0576691dd2c839a0f7a74b3edb8faafae0444309a151cb90